The answer to your question is: Temperature and volume
Explanation:
Pressure and volume This option is the incorrect answer Boyle's law relates Pressure and volume
Pressure and temperature , This option is incorrect Gay Lussac's law relates pressure and temperature
Pressure, temperature, and volume This option is incorrect, this option is of the general law of gases.
Temperature and volume, this option is correct, Charles' law relates temperature and volume

Thus; it state that the volume of a fixed mass of a gas is directly proportional to its absolute temperature provided that the pressure remains constant
Formula;
V1/T1 = V2/T2
The equation shows that, as absolute temperature increases, the volume of the gas also increases in proportion.
where:
V1 = first volume
V2 = second volume
T1 = first temperature
T2 = Second temperature
Charles' law is an experimental gas law that describes how gases tend to expand when heated
